2LH-8 : Development of Bioabosorbable Vascular scaffold for medical device

2018 
Scaffolds may represent a very useful medical device to delivery, treatment, repair and regeneration. Scaffolds can be finely controlled size and shape to match the particular need of the patient by 3D printing technology for tissue engineering. In this study, we make simple a bioabsorbable vascular scaffold by 3D printing system. The scaffold was analyzed mechanical properties and in vivo test. These results suggest that it may provide a promising scaffold for vascular scaffold as a stent and artificial vessel etc. This study was supported by grants from the Korean Health Technology R&D Project (HI16C0994), Ministry of Health & Welfare, Republic of Korea.
